
Governor Pulaalii Nikolao Pula has appointed new members to the Alcohol Beverage Control Board, which reviews and approves licenses to sell alcohol.
Appointed for two-year terms are Falefata Moli Lemana, Sam Meleisea, Teri Steffany, and Polofaasoa Pese. Appointed for one-year terms are Natasha Ledoux Sonoma, Gloria Avalos, and Makuisa Amotai.
The governor has also appointed seven new members to the Board of Directors of the American Samoa Council on Arts, Culture, and Humanities.
Pati Pati Jr. is Chairman, Elinor Lutu-McMoore is the Vice Chair, and board members are Peseta Tialuga Seloti, Voloti Malietoa, Eti Ueligitone Eti, Sailimalo Terisa Sooto-Palmer, and Tunatunaolupelele Maae.
Appointed to the Board of Trustees for the Jean P. Haydon Museum are Regina Meredith—Chairperson—and members Atalina Coffin, James Himphill, Tapaau Dr. Dan Aga, and Falana’i Ala. Their terms are one year.
